Abstract

The utility model belongs to the technical field of winders, and discloses a novel driving mechanism four-machine-head winder which comprises a rack, the front side and the rear side of the rack are each provided with a base plate, the upper portion and the lower portion of each base plate are each provided with a machine head mechanism, swing arm mechanisms are correspondingly arranged below the machine head mechanisms, and groove drum mechanisms are arranged at the suspension ends of the swing arm mechanisms. The swing arm mechanism drives the groove drum mechanism to move close to or away from the machine head mechanism, and a traction mechanism is further arranged below the swing arm mechanism. The two base plates are arranged, the upper machine head mechanism, the lower machine head mechanism, the swing arm mechanism, the groove drum mechanism and the traction mechanism are arranged on each base plate, four yarn balls can be produced at the same time at a time, and the production efficiency is greatly improved. And the two main shafts on the same substrate are driven by one driving motor, so that power is saved. The groove drum mechanism is driven by a synchronous belt mechanism or a linear motor, the driving structure is simple, and accurate positioning can be achieved.

Description

Technical Field

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of glass fiber winding machine technology, and in particular to a novel four-head winding machine with a drive mechanism. Background Technology

[0002] Glass fiber roving is a high-performance non-metallic material, and its production process includes drawing, forming, and winding. During winding, a winding machine is used to twist individual bobbins into multiple strands of yarn.

[0003] However, existing winding machines have a single-head structure, which can only produce one yarn spool at a time, resulting in low production efficiency and high labor intensity for workers. During yarn arrangement, a motor drives the grooved cylinder shaft to rotate, which in turn drives the yarn arrangement plate in a reciprocating motion. This drive structure is complex and has large positioning errors. Utility Model Content

[0004] To solve the above problems, this utility model provides a novel four-head winding machine with a drive mechanism.

[0005] The above-mentioned technical objective of this utility model is achieved through the following technical solution: a novel four-head winding machine with a drive mechanism, including a frame, a base plate on each of the front and rear sides of the frame, a head mechanism on the upper and lower parts of the base plate, a swing arm mechanism correspondingly arranged below the head mechanism, a grooved cylinder mechanism on the suspended end of the swing arm mechanism, the swing arm mechanism driving the grooved cylinder mechanism to move closer to or away from the head mechanism, and a traction mechanism is also arranged below the swing arm mechanism.

[0006] By adopting the above technical solution, two base plates are set on the frame, and each base plate is equipped with two upper and lower machine head mechanisms, a swing arm mechanism, a grooved cylinder mechanism and a traction mechanism. Thus, four sets of winding equipment are set on one frame, which can produce four yarn spools at the same time, greatly improving production efficiency.

[0033] Example 1

[0034] like Figure 1-7 As shown in the embodiment of this application, a novel four-head winding machine with a drive mechanism is disclosed, including a frame 10, a base plate 11, a head mechanism 20, a swing arm mechanism 30, a grooved cylinder mechanism 40, and a traction mechanism 50. The base plate 11 is located on both the front and rear sides of the frame 10. A head mechanism 20 is located on the upper and lower parts of the base plate 11. A swing arm mechanism 30 is correspondingly located below the head mechanism 20. A grooved cylinder mechanism 40 is located at the suspended end of the swing arm mechanism 30. The swing arm mechanism 30 drives the grooved cylinder mechanism 40 to move closer to or further away from the head mechanism 20. The grooved cylinder mechanism 40 drives the yarn to reciprocate along the length of the head mechanism 20, uniformly winding the yarn onto the yarn bobbin. A traction mechanism 50 is also located below the swing arm mechanism 30, and the traction mechanism 50 is used for traction and positioning of the yarn. The head mechanism 20, the swing arm mechanism 30, the grooved cylinder mechanism 40, and the traction mechanism 50 work together to wind yarn. Thus, there are two base plates 11 on the frame 10, and two head mechanisms 20 and corresponding mechanisms on each base plate 11. That is, there are two sets of winding components on each base plate 11. Thus, four sets of winding components can be set on the frame 10, so that four yarn balls can be produced at the same time, which greatly improves production efficiency.

[0035] Specifically, the head mechanism 20 includes a spindle 21, a main shaft 23, expansion plates 25, and a drive motor 26. The spindle 21 is fixedly mounted inside the base plate 11. A bearing 22 is provided at each of the front and rear ends of the spindle 21, and bearing caps are provided on the outer sides of both bearings 22 to fix them in place. The main shaft 23 is housed within both bearings 22. The main shaft 23 is fixedly connected to the inner ring of the bearing 22, and the outer ring of the bearing 22 is fixedly connected to the spindle 21, thus allowing the main shaft 23 to rotate within the spindle 21.

[0036] One end of the main shaft 23 extends into the frame 10 and is provided with a large pulley 24 at the end. The large pulley 24 is used to connect with the drive motor 26 to drive the main shaft 23 to rotate. The other end of the main shaft 23 extends outward through the base plate 11, and a spacer 231 is provided on the shaft body located outside the frame 10. A front tapered sleeve 232 and a rear tapered sleeve 233 are slidably fitted on the shaft body of the main shaft 23 on both sides of the spacer 231, respectively. The front tapered sleeve 232 and the rear tapered sleeve 233 are frustoconical in shape, and the diameter of the end near the spacer 231 is smaller than the diameter of the end away from the spacer 231. Springs 234 are provided between spacer 231 and front conical sleeve 232, and between spacer 231 and rear conical sleeve 233. A front sealing sleeve 235 and a rear sealing sleeve 236 are respectively provided on the shafts on both sides of the front and rear conical sleeves 232 and 233. A rear end cover 237 is provided on the shaft on the side of the rear sealing sleeve 236 away from the rear conical sleeve 233. A front end cover 238 is provided at the end of the main shaft 23 away from the base plate 11. The front end cover 238, rear end cover 237, front sealing sleeve 235, and rear sealing sleeve 236 are used to seal and protect both ends of the front and rear conical sleeves 232 and 233, preventing external impurities from entering and affecting the smooth sliding of the front and rear conical sleeves 232 and 233. Several expansion plates 25 are arranged in a ring between the front end cover 238 and the rear end cover 237. The inner surface of the expansion plates 25 is provided with an inclined surface that mates with the conical surfaces of the front and rear conical sleeves 232 and 233. The front tapered sleeve 232 and the rear tapered sleeve 233 provide a force to move to both sides under the action of the spring 234, thereby pushing the tension plate 25 outward with the cooperation of the inclined surface of the tension plate 25, so that the tension plate 25 can tighten the yarn tube.

[0037] There are two drive motors 26, located on both sides of the bottom of the frame 10, with one drive motor 26 corresponding to one base plate 11. A small pulley 27 is mounted on the output shaft of the drive motor 26. Large pulleys 24 at the ends of the upper and lower main shafts 23 on the same base plate 11 are connected by a first synchronous belt 28. The large pulley 24 at the lower end of the main shaft 23 is connected to the small pulley 27 by a second synchronous belt 29. The drive motor 26 drives the small pulley 27 to rotate, which in turn drives the lower large pulley 24 to rotate via the second synchronous belt 29, thus rotating the lower main shaft 23. The lower large pulley 24 then drives the upper large pulley 24 via the first synchronous belt 28, thus rotating the upper main shaft 23. In this way, only one drive motor 26 is needed to drive the two main shafts 23 on the same base plate 11 to rotate synchronously, resulting in a simple drive mechanism and low equipment cost.

[0038] The grooved cylinder mechanism 40 includes a connecting seat 41 mounted on the swing arm mechanism 30. A grooved cylinder box 42 is mounted on the connecting seat 41. A yarn-laying seat 43 is slidably mounted inside the grooved cylinder box 42. A yarn-laying plate 44 is mounted on the yarn-laying seat 43, and a through hole 45 is provided on the yarn-laying plate 44. A driving assembly for driving the yarn-laying seat 43 to slide is also provided inside the grooved cylinder box 42. The driving assembly drives the yarn-laying seat 43 to reciprocate on the grooved cylinder box 42, thereby causing the yarn to reciprocate for yarn laying.

[0039] Specifically, the drive assembly includes a support base 61 housed within the slotted box 42. A cylinder 62 is mounted on the support base 61. One end of the cylinder 62 extends into the slotted box 42 away from the connecting seat 41 and is fitted with a rear cover 63. The other end of the cylinder 62 extends outside the connecting seat 41 and is fitted with a front cover 64. A rotary motor 65 is mounted on the front cover 64. The output shaft of the rotary motor 65 extends into the cylinder 62 and is fitted with a drive wheel 66. A driven wheel 67 is rotatably mounted within the rear cover 63. The drive wheel 66 and the driven wheel 67 are connected by a third synchronous belt 68. Thus, the rotary motor 65 drives the drive wheel 66 to rotate, thereby moving the third synchronous belt 68. The yarn feeding seat 43 is fixedly mounted on the third synchronous belt 68, and the movement of the third synchronous belt 68 drives the movement of the yarn feeding seat 43.

[0040] Fixed seats 46 are provided at both ends of the slotted box 42, and a rotating shaft 47 is provided between the two fixed seats 46. A sleeve 48 is rotatably mounted on the rotating shaft 47. The sleeve 48 is located above the yarn feeding plate 44 and near the through hole 45. In this way, when the yarn passes through the through hole 45, it will contact the edge of the sleeve 48. During yarn feeding, the rotation of the sleeve 48 protects the yarn and prevents the yarn from being damaged by friction when it comes into contact with the slotted box 42. A side plate 49 is also provided on the side of the slotted box 42 located on the yarn feeding plate 44. The upper edge of the side plate 49 is lower than the yarn feeding plate 44. The side plate 49 protects the cylinder 62, yarn feeding seat 43 and other components inside the slotted box 42, preventing the yarn and external debris from entering and affecting the movement.

[0041] Example 2

[0042] like Figure 8-9 As shown in the figure, this application discloses a novel four-head winding machine with a drive mechanism. The overall structure is the same as that of Embodiment 1, except that the drive assembly includes a linear motor stator 601 disposed in a grooved cylinder box 42, a linear motor mover 602 slidably disposed on the linear motor stator 601, and a yarn feeding seat 43 fixedly disposed on the linear motor mover 602. The yarn feeding seat 43 is driven directly by the cooperation of the linear motor stator 601 and the linear motor mover 602. The drive structure is simple and can achieve precise positioning of the yarn feeding seat 43 and the yarn feeding plate 44.
